I wrote:
> A proper solution to this might require expanding
> the data bits in struct Hashnode (see cache.h). A
> comment there suggests that this is not too bad.
Maybe not, because the need for an elaborate
classification is strongest in the case of semeai.
The KO_A/KO_B scheme seems be adequate for ordinary
owl reading, where there is only one group in
question.
> If we can find two bits somewhere in the Hashnode our
> existing KO_A and KO_B could be arranged in a hierarchy
> of eight possibilities, from best to worst:
>
> very indirect ko, favorable to me
> 2 move yose (approach-move) ko, favorable to me
> 1 move yose ko, favorable to me
> KO_A = direct ko, I make first ko threat
> KO_B = direct ko, you make first ko threat
> 1 move yose ko, favorable to you
> 2 move yose ko, favorable to you
> very indirect ko, favorable to you
In GNU Go 3.4 there was a field semeai_margin_of_safety
in the dragon2 data. The field was taken down at some
point because the measure was never really implemented,
but the idea was to have a parameter indicating how
close the semeai was. I think there could be some
scheme in which this parameter would used in connection
with the KO_A/KO_B results to classify yose kos.
